SBI Retirement Benefit Fund - Aggressive Plan is a Solution Oriented - Retirement Fund - Equity fund and belongs to SBI Mutual Fund. It was launched on 10-Feb-2021 and currently has an AUM of ₹2,672.92 crore. SBI Retirement Benefit Fund - Aggressive Plan is benchmarked against BSE 500 - TRI as primary index and BSE SENSEX - TRI as secondary index.
The NAV of SBI Retirement Benefit Fund - Aggressive Plan ended down ₹-0.08(-0.42%)yesterday to ₹18.161.
